Skip to main content
3D Printer Hardware

Beyond the Nozzle: Essential 3D Printer Hardware Upgrades for Peak Performance

If you have been printing for a while, you know that the stock hardware on most consumer 3D printers leaves performance on the table. Small upgrades—beyond simply swapping nozzles—can transform a temperamental machine into a reliable workhorse. This guide walks through the essential hardware upgrades that deliver the biggest gains in print quality, speed, and material capability. We focus on practical, proven modifications that hobbyists and small studios can implement without a full rebuild.Why Upgrade? The Performance Ceiling of Stock PrintersMost stock 3D printers are designed to hit a price point, not a performance peak. The motion system, hotend, extruder, and electronics are often just adequate for basic PLA printing. As soon as you push for faster speeds, finer details, or engineering materials, the limitations become obvious.Common Bottlenecks in Stock PrintersThe first bottleneck is the hotend. Many stock hotends use a PTFE-lined heat break that degrades above 240 °C, limiting

If you have been printing for a while, you know that the stock hardware on most consumer 3D printers leaves performance on the table. Small upgrades—beyond simply swapping nozzles—can transform a temperamental machine into a reliable workhorse. This guide walks through the essential hardware upgrades that deliver the biggest gains in print quality, speed, and material capability. We focus on practical, proven modifications that hobbyists and small studios can implement without a full rebuild.

Why Upgrade? The Performance Ceiling of Stock Printers

Most stock 3D printers are designed to hit a price point, not a performance peak. The motion system, hotend, extruder, and electronics are often just adequate for basic PLA printing. As soon as you push for faster speeds, finer details, or engineering materials, the limitations become obvious.

Common Bottlenecks in Stock Printers

The first bottleneck is the hotend. Many stock hotends use a PTFE-lined heat break that degrades above 240 °C, limiting you to PLA and PETG. The second is the extruder: Bowden setups introduce flex and friction, making flexible filaments difficult or impossible. Third, the motion system—often with V-slot wheels and aluminum extrusions—can develop play over time, reducing accuracy. Finally, the mainboard's stepper drivers and firmware may lack features like sensorless homing or linear advance.

One team I read about upgraded a stock Ender 3 with an all-metal hotend, direct-drive extruder, and a 32-bit mainboard. They reported that print failure rates dropped from roughly one in five to fewer than one in twenty, and they could reliably print TPU and nylon—materials the stock printer could not handle at all. The upgrades cost about 40 % of a new printer but extended the machine's useful life by years.

Another common scenario: a small print-on-demand service started with stock Prusa MK3S+ units. They added hardened steel nozzles and a chamber heating mod to print polycarbonate parts for industrial clients. The investment paid off in the first three months because they could accept higher-value jobs that competitors with stock printers could not.

Core Upgrades: Hotend, Extruder, and Motion System

The three most impactful upgrades are the hotend, extruder, and motion system. Each addresses a specific performance ceiling and can be implemented independently, though they work best together.

All-Metal Hotend vs. PTFE-Lined

An all-metal hotend replaces the PTFE tube inside the heat break with a metal throat. This allows nozzle temperatures up to 300 °C and beyond, enabling materials like nylon, polycarbonate, and high-temp PETG. The trade-off is higher risk of heat creep and jams if the cooling fan is insufficient. Popular options include the E3D V6, Micro Swiss, and the Phaetus Dragon. When installing, ensure your heat sink fan is powerful enough and that you retune your PID values.

Direct-Drive Extruder

Direct-drive mounts the extruder motor directly above the hotend, eliminating the Bowden tube. This gives more precise filament control, especially for flexible materials, and improves retraction performance. The main downsides are added weight on the gantry, which can cause ringing at high speeds, and a slightly more complex cable management. Many users pair a direct-drive with a lightweight hotend to minimize the moving mass. The Bondtech BMG and the Orbiter 1.5 are popular choices.

Linear Rails vs. V-Slot Wheels

Linear rails (MGN9 or MGN12) replace V-slot wheels on the X and Y axes. They offer lower friction, higher rigidity, and longer lifespan with consistent accuracy. The upgrade is particularly beneficial for printers that run 24/7 or print at high speeds. However, installation requires precise alignment and often some 3D-printed brackets or drilling. The cost for a full set of rails and carriages is typically $30–$60. Many users report a noticeable improvement in surface finish and dimensional accuracy, especially on tall prints where wheel wear can cause banding.

One composite example: a maker built a custom CoreXY printer using linear rails on all axes, a Phaetus Dragon hotend, and a Sherpa Mini direct-drive extruder. They achieved print speeds of 150 mm/s with quality comparable to a stock printer at 60 mm/s. The upgrade cost was about $200 in parts, but the printer became capable of production-level throughput for small batches.

Electronics and Firmware Upgrades

The mainboard and firmware are often overlooked, but they control everything from motor behavior to thermal management. A modern 32-bit board with Trinamic stepper drivers can dramatically reduce noise, improve accuracy, and enable advanced features.

32-bit Mainboard with Trinamic Drivers

Stock 8-bit boards often use noisy A4988 drivers that lack features like stealthChop or spreadCycle. Upgrading to a board like the BTT SKR Mini E3 or the MKS Robin Nano gives you 32-bit processing, UART-controlled drivers, and support for sensorless homing, linear advance, and input shaping. The result is quieter operation, smoother motion, and fewer layer shifts. Installation is straightforward: swap the board, rewire the endstops and heaters, and flash Marlin or Klipper firmware.

Klipper Firmware for Input Shaping

Klipper offloads motion planning to a Raspberry Pi or other Linux host, allowing advanced algorithms like input shaping. Input shaping cancels mechanical resonance, letting you print faster without ringing. The hardware upgrade is minimal—just a Pi and a compatible board—but the software configuration requires tuning. Many users report speed increases of 50–100 % with the same quality. Klipper also enables pressure advance, which improves corner sharpness and reduces ooze.

A small print farm I read about switched all their machines to Klipper with input shaping. They reduced average print time by 35 % while maintaining the same quality standards. The only hardware cost was a Raspberry Pi per printer, which they already had for OctoPrint.

Bed Leveling and Probe Upgrades

Automatic bed leveling is a huge convenience, but stock probes can be inaccurate or temperature-sensitive. Upgrading to a precision inductive probe (e.g., Omron TL-Q5MC2) or a BLTouch clone with metal pin improves repeatability. For printers with glass beds, a capacitive probe may be better. Some users install a strain-gauge-based probe like the Prusa SuperPINDA for high accuracy. The upgrade typically costs $15–$30 and saves hours of manual leveling over the printer's life.

Heated Chamber and Enclosure Upgrades

Printing with high-temperature materials like polycarbonate, nylon, or ABS often requires a heated chamber to prevent warping and improve layer adhesion. An enclosure also reduces drafts and stabilizes temperature, benefiting PLA and PETG as well.

DIY Enclosure vs. Pre-built

A simple enclosure can be built from foam board, acrylic panels, or a Lack table stack. The key is to maintain a stable temperature around 40–60 °C for most materials. For ABS, a chamber temperature of 50–60 °C is recommended. Pre-built enclosures like the Creality Tent or the Wham Bam Flexi Enclosure offer convenience but may not seal well. A DIY enclosure with a thermostat-controlled heater (e.g., a 200W PTC heater) can be more effective and cheaper.

Chamber Heating and Safety

Adding a chamber heater requires careful consideration of fire risk. Use a thermistor and a separate controller to prevent runaway. Many users repurpose a silicone heater pad or a small space heater with a thermal cutoff. Ensure the printer's electronics are outside the heated chamber, or use high-temperature wiring. A well-designed heated chamber can reduce warping in ABS prints from nearly 100 % failure to near zero, according to many community reports.

One composite example: a university lab needed to print nylon parts for a research project. They built an enclosure from plywood and acrylic, added a 300W heater with a PID controller, and installed a filtered exhaust fan. The chamber reached 55 °C in 15 minutes, and their nylon parts had no warping. The total cost was under $100, far less than a commercial heated chamber.

Material-Specific Considerations

Not all materials need a heated chamber. PLA and PETG print fine at room temperature. ABS, ASA, polycarbonate, and nylon benefit significantly. For polycarbonate, a chamber temperature of 70–90 °C is ideal, but many printers cannot handle that without upgrading the electronics to higher-temperature components. Always check the printer's manual for maximum ambient temperature ratings.

Upgrade Planning and Budgeting

Hardware upgrades can be done in stages, but a plan helps avoid wasted money and downtime. Prioritize upgrades based on your most common printing challenges.

Stage 1: Hotend and Extruder

If you want to print engineering materials or flexible filaments, start with an all-metal hotend and a direct-drive extruder. These two upgrades cost $50–$100 combined and unlock a wide range of materials. They also improve retraction performance, which helps with stringing and ooze.

Stage 2: Motion System

If you are chasing speed or have noticed wear in your V-slot wheels, upgrade to linear rails. This is more involved but pays off in consistency. Expect to spend $30–$80 and several hours of tuning.

Stage 3: Electronics and Firmware

Once mechanical upgrades are in place, a mainboard upgrade with Trinamic drivers and Klipper firmware can double your print speed. Budget $40–$100 for the board and a Raspberry Pi if you don't already have one. The firmware configuration will take a weekend to tune.

Stage 4: Enclosure and Heated Chamber

If you print ABS or nylon regularly, build an enclosure and add chamber heating. This can be done for under $50 if you already have a basic enclosure. The safety considerations are important—use a thermal fuse and a reliable controller.

A realistic budget for a full upgrade path is $200–$400, depending on the printer model and whether you buy kits or individual parts. This is often cheaper than buying a new printer with similar capabilities, and you learn a lot about your machine in the process.

Common Pitfalls and How to Avoid Them

Upgrading a 3D printer is not always smooth. Knowing the common mistakes can save time and frustration.

Over-Upgrading Too Quickly

Many users install multiple upgrades at once and then cannot diagnose issues. Change one component at a time, and test thoroughly before moving on. For example, install the all-metal hotend, print a temperature tower, and confirm it works before swapping the extruder.

Ignoring Thermal Management

All-metal hotends are more sensitive to cooling. Ensure your heat sink fan is always on and powerful enough. Some users upgrade to a 40x20mm fan or a dual-fan setup. Also, PID tune the hotend after installation to avoid temperature fluctuations that cause jams.

Poor Wiring and Cable Management

Direct-drive extruders add weight and require longer cables. Use cable chains or drag chains to prevent snagging. Solder connections instead of using crimp connectors for reliability. Loose wires can cause intermittent errors that are hard to diagnose.

Underestimating Firmware Tuning

Hardware upgrades often require firmware changes. For example, a direct-drive extruder needs different steps per mm and retraction settings. Klipper's input shaping needs accelerometer readings or manual tuning. Allocate time for calibration—it can take as long as the physical installation.

Frequently Asked Questions

Do I need to upgrade my printer if I only print PLA?

Probably not. Stock printers handle PLA well. Upgrades like linear rails or a 32-bit board can improve quality and reduce noise, but the return on investment is lower than for users printing advanced materials.

Can I use an all-metal hotend with a Bowden extruder?

Yes, but you may need to reduce retraction distance to avoid heat creep. Bowden setups have longer retractions, which can pull molten filament into the heat break. Start with 2–3 mm retraction and tune from there.

How do I choose between a BMG and a Sherpa Mini extruder?

The BMG is a geared dual-drive extruder that works with a wide range of filaments. It is heavier but very reliable. The Sherpa Mini is lighter and compact, ideal for fast printers. Choose based on your weight budget and speed goals.

Is Klipper worth the hassle?

Yes, if you want faster prints with better quality. The learning curve is steep, but once tuned, Klipper's input shaping and pressure advance are game-changers. Many users never go back to Marlin.

What is the best upgrade for print quality?

For most users, a direct-drive extruder combined with an all-metal hotend gives the biggest improvement in print quality, especially for detail parts and flexible filaments. Linear rails are a close second for consistency.

Final Thoughts and Next Steps

Hardware upgrades can turn a good printer into a great one, but they require patience and a systematic approach. Start with one upgrade, test it, and then move on. The most impactful upgrades are the hotend, extruder, and motion system, followed by electronics and enclosure. Budget $200–$400 for a comprehensive upgrade path, and expect to spend several weekends on installation and tuning. The result is a printer that can handle engineering materials, print faster, and produce consistent quality—well beyond what the stock nozzle can deliver.

Action Checklist

  • Identify your printing goals: speed, material capability, or quality?
  • Choose the first upgrade based on your biggest bottleneck.
  • Research specific components compatible with your printer model.
  • Allocate time for calibration and firmware tuning.
  • Join community forums for troubleshooting tips.

Remember, the best upgrade is the one that solves a real problem you face. Avoid upgrading for the sake of it—focus on what will improve your printing experience.

About the Author

This article was prepared by the editorial team for this publication. We focus on practical explanations and update articles when major practices change.

Last reviewed: May 2026

Share this article:

Comments (0)

No comments yet. Be the first to comment!